Output 67151548d53edfb5c58c999f316c6d3b2384689ee54874dcc0a57630cc1b6150: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a863dab95a7b42e6bf81cbccd9aa364d18eacccb OP_EQUAL
address
3H3P4mxc13t6Qa52pz6iksxceER9R3df82
transaction
67151548d53edfb5c58c999f316c6d3b2384689ee54874dcc0a57630cc1b6150
confirmations
430393
spent
true